STAR LINK yacht available for charter. Built in 2026 with a charter price from €17,200 for up to 10 guests in 5 suites with a crew of 2.
Set to grace the waves in 2026, the Lagoon-built STAR LINK promises a serene escape across the sun-drenched East Mediterranean. This 18.4-metre sailing yacht, with its expansive decks and thoughtful layout, invites up to ten guests to unwind in five luxurious cabins. A dedicated crew of two ensures every detail is attended to, leaving you free to immerse yourself in the sapphire waters and ancient coastlines, tracing a path of pure indulgence from hidden coves to vibrant island ports.

What a yacht like STAR LINK costs to own — not just to charter
A charter week on STAR LINK is a fixed, all-in number. Ownership of a 18m yacht in this class is a five-year commitment — crew payroll, insurance, class and refit reserves, berthing and depreciation.
